Disclosed is a method for preparing a modified bamboo fiber reinforced aging-resistant styrene-butadiene rubber, comprising the following steps: firstly mixing a styrene-butadiene rubber with a modified and polarized styrene-butadiene-styrene triblock copolymer under a refining temperature of 80-95°C for 2-5 minutes, sequentially adding carbon black, zinc oxide, stearic acid, modified bamboo fiber, and γ-glycidyl ether oxypropyltrimethoxysilane modified zinc oxide, followed by adding an accelerating agent D, an accelerating agent TMTD, an anti-aging agent 4020 and sulfur, mill-running and folding and running, mixing for 4-8 minutes and taking out the film, resting the rubber for 24 hours and vulcanizing. The obtained aging-resistant styrene-butadiene rubber has excellent aging resistance and excellent mechanical properties.
